Charleston Lane Wedding Scammer: How to Spot the Fake in 2024

Charleston lane has become a notorious symbol of wedding fraud, where scammers exploit romance and high emotions to steal money from engaged couples. These schemes often involve fake venues, impersonated vendors, and fabricated promises designed to look legitimate at first glance.

Understanding how these scams operate and how to verify authenticity is essential for protecting your budget and your special day. This guide breaks down the most common tactics, red flags, and preventive steps specific to Charleston lane wedding scammer activity.

Identifying Charleston Lane Wedding Scammer Tactics

Scammers posing as vendors on Charleston lane often use persuasive language, professional looking websites, and low prices to lure engaged couples. They may mimic real businesses by copying logos, using similar names, or advertising on social media without an actual local presence.

Common approaches include unsolicited messages, fake promotions, and claiming exclusive access to prime wedding dates. Many victims discover too late that the contact details lead to temporary email addresses or unresponsive phone numbers.

To spot these tactics, verify business registration, check for a genuine street address, and search for independent reviews that are not posted solely on the seller’s website.

How Financial Fraud Manifests in Wedding Planning

Wedding financial fraud on Charleston lane typically involves requests for large deposits before any services are rendered. Scammers often insist on cash, wire transfers, or non traceable payment methods that make recovery nearly impossible.

They may create false deposit structures, such as splitting payments between multiple accounts to avoid detection. In some cases, the initial quote is reasonable, but additional hidden fees appear later when the couple is already invested.

Document every payment, insist on receipts, and use payment platforms that offer buyer protection whenever possible.

Venue Verification and Contract Safeguards

Fake venues are a hallmark of the Charleston lane wedding scammer pattern, where scammers rent or borrow a space under a false name and disappear after receiving deposits. Real venues have licensed contracts, clear cancellation policies, and verifiable insurance documentation.

Before signing, tour the location in person, confirm the legal business name, and cross check the address with public records. Ensure that contracts outline refund terms and termination conditions in detail.

Engage an attorney or a trusted wedding coordinator to review agreements that involve large sums or long term commitments.

Recognizing Fake Vendor Profiles and Impersonation

Impersonation is a common method used by a Charleston lane wedding scammer, where fraudsters copy the branding of legitimate photographers, florists, or caterers. They may use stolen images, fake certifications, and inflated credentials to seem credible.

Always confirm licenses, insurance, and physical offices through official government databases. Search for the business name alongside terms like complaint, review, or scam to see if any red surfaces.

Legitimate vendors respond to detailed inquiries, provide portfolios, and are transparent about their team and processes.

Protecting Your Wedding Day from Charleston Lane Deception

Vigilance, verification, and structured contracts are your strongest defenses against wedding fraud tied to Charleston lane and similar urban settings. Treat every promise with healthy skepticism and demand transparency.

  • Verify business registration and physical address through official databases.
  • Never pay full amount upfront; use staged deposits with clear milestones.
  • Insist on written contracts that outline cancellation, refund, and liability terms.
  • Search independent platforms for reviews and complaint history.
  • Consult a wedding planner or legal professional for high value agreements.

How can I confirm whether a vendor on Charleston lane is legitimate?

Check official business registration, request a physical address, verify licenses and insurance, read independent reviews, and contact at least two prior clients before making any payment.

What should I do if I already paid a Charleston lane wedding scammer?

Contact your bank or payment provider immediately to report fraud, file a police report with local authorities, document all communications, and notify platforms where the scam listing appeared for takedown.

Can small deposits to a Charleston lane vendor still be risky?

Yes, even small deposits can be part of a pattern where scammers test responsiveness before requesting larger sums, so treat every transaction with the same verification standards.

Are online reviews enough to trust a Charleston lane vendor?

No, because fake reviews are easy to generate, so you should combine online feedback with direct references, public business records, and in person or video verification of operations.
